Understanding Digger Wasps In Your Yard

Digger wasps are a diverse group of ground nesting insects that occupy many ecological roles in urban and rural settings. They vary in size habits and preferred prey but share a common reliance on specific foods to sustain themselves and their offspring.

Adult digger wasps gather nectar and water to fuel their daily needs and to produce the energy required for flight. Female digger wasps transport paralyzed prey back to their nests to feed their developing young.

Seasonal activity patterns influence when these wasps emerge and feed. In many regions their presence increases during warm months when flowering plants provide nectar and prey becomes more abundant.

The Core Diet Of Digger Wasps

Digger wasps rely on two broad dietary strategies that differ between life stages. Adults primarily feed on liquids such as nectar and water while females feed on prey to provision their nests. This combination supports both immediate energy needs and future offspring development.

Digger wasps forage in a variety of habitats including lawns gardens meadows and edges where flowering plants and potential prey are available. Their prey consists of a range of small arthropods that help regulate pest populations and maintain ecological balance.

The patterns of feeding in this group reflect a balance between energy intake and risk management. Wasps must conserve energy to search for nectar and prey while avoiding threats from predators and harsh environmental conditions.

Digger wasp dietary components

  • Paralyzed caterpillars and larvae used as provisions

  • Beetle larvae and other soft bodied pests

  • Spiders and other small arthropods

  • Nectar from flowering plants for energy

  • Plant sap and fruit juice for hydration

  • Water gathered from droplets puddles and moist soil

The list above represents common dietary components encountered by many digger wasp species. The exact prey types can vary by local ecosystem and season but the general principle remains the same. The combination of prey and nectar sources supports both survivorship and reproductive success.

Adults prefer nectar because it provides carbohydrates that fuel flight and foraging. Nectar sources also influence the distribution and abundance of digger wasps across the landscape.

Why Their Diet Matters For Pest Control

The diet of digger wasps has direct implications for pest management in gardens and landscapes. By provisioning nests with paralyzed caterpillars beetle larvae and spiders these wasps curb populations of common garden pests. Their predation can reduce crop and ornamental damage without the need for chemical interventions.

In addition to prey based control digger wasps contribute to pollination through their visits to flowering plants. Although pollination is not their primary ecological role, adult wasps do assist in moving pollen while seeking nectar. This supplementary pollination can benefit fruiting plants and flowering ornamentals.

The balance between prey and nectar in a wasp diet influences how often they hunt and where they forage. When nectar is plentiful wasps may spend more time feeding on flowers and less time exploring pest populations. Conversely a lack of nectar can reduce their activity which may indirectly increase pest pressure.

Garden practices that increase nectar availability such as planting diverse flowering species can sustain wasp populations year after year. A steady supply of nectar supports local populations and enhances the likelihood of successful nest provisioning.

Seasonal Diet Patterns

Digger wasps adapt their foraging and dietary choices with the changing seasons. In spring and early summer adult wasps seek nectar from early blooming flowers while prey availability begins to rise. The combination of abundant nectar and increasing prey drives nest provisioning.

Mid to late summer often marks peak provisioning activity as prey items such as caterpillars increase in abundance. Wasps may spend extended periods foraging and returning to nests with nectar rich loads. This period supports rapid offspring development and expansion of the local population.

In autumn the activity of many species declines as temperatures drop and flowers become scarce. Some wasps delay dispersal and remain on nests until conditions become harsh. The overall effect is a shift in diet toward any remaining nectar sources and stored energy balances.

Understanding seasonal shifts helps gardeners plan for wasp activity. Planting schemes that provide nectar across multiple seasons can help maintain wasp populations throughout the year.

How To Create A Garden Friendly For Digger Wasps

Creating a garden that supports digger wasps requires thoughtful planning and ongoing maintenance. The goal is to provide nectar diversity nesting habitat and minimal disturbance during nesting periods. A well designed space encourages healthy populations that contribute to pest control.

Diversity in flowering plant species is essential for sustaining nectar sources across the growing season. A combination of early mid and late blooming plants ensures there is always something available for adult wasps. This approach also supports other pollinators creating a more resilient garden ecosystem.

Nesting habitat is another critical component. Many digger wasps nest in sandy or loose soil that allows easy digging. Preparing small sunny patches with appropriate soil texture provides ideal nesting opportunities without major landscape changes.

A garden that reduces pesticide usage also supports digger wasps healthy populations. Pesticides can disrupt both prey populations and wasp development. Emphasizing nonchemical pest management helps preserve the natural ecological balance.

Ways to support digger wasps

  • Plant a wide variety of nectar producing species throughout the year

  • Create sunny sandy patches suitable for nesting

  • Minimize soil disturbance during peak nesting seasons

  • Practice integrated pest management to reduce chemical inputs

  • Provide a consistent water source and keep it clean

  • Avoid aggressive measures that could harm nesting sites

The items above form a practical set of guidelines for gardeners seeking to attract and sustain digger wasps. Implementation can be tailored to local climate soil conditions and space available. The key is to maintain a steady supply of nectar and minimal disruption to nesting activity.

Common Misconceptions About Digger Wasps

A number of myths surround digger wasps and their diets. Some people fear that these wasps are aggressive and threaten human safety. In fact many digger wasps are shy and will only defend a nest when directly approached or provoked.

Another misconception is that digger wasps feed on large pests that harm humans immediately. The reality is that these wasps primarily target smaller pests and rely on a foraging strategy that supports their nests rather than quick one time actions. This ecological nuance makes them a valuable component of natural pest control without causing widespread harm.

Some gardeners believe that digging up soil will destroy wasp nests. The truth is that many nest sites are fixed for the season and may escape disturbance if proper timing and observation are applied. Understanding their behavior helps gardeners avoid unnecessary destruction of useful wasps.

Many people also assume that digger wasps are the only beneficial insects in a garden. The landscape contains a complex network of pollinators and predators that collectively support plant health. Digger wasps play an important but not solitary role in maintaining balance.
